The standard approach is for one person with a chart that has a clean data

(birth certificate or equivalent) post the data on the list and then post

the date of a particular event that occurred in the chart holder's life.

The rest of the list members then post their guess of what the event was

before a stated deadline. We can also have a somewhat easier (I think)

quiz whereby the data is posted and the event is stated (say, marriage) and

list members have to guess when the native got married. Other formats are

possible too, as those who participated in my beauty quiz will remember.

Maybe the person supplying the chart can formulate the quiz format as they

see fit. Multiple choice is also possible but you don't want to make it

too easy.
